Total private loan forgiveness, mailing address on file with Navient as of June 30th, 2021 must reside within one of these areas: AK, AZ, CA, CO, CT, DC, DE, FL, GA, HI, IA, IL, IN, KS, KY, LA, MA, MD, ME, MI, MN, MO, MS, NC, NE, NJ, NM, NV, NY, OH, OR, PA, RH, SC, TN, VA, VT, WA, WV, and WI
Federal loan $260 check, borrowers must have resided in one of these areas as of Jan 2017: AZ, CA, CO, CT, DC, DE, FL, GA, HI, IA, IL, IN, KY, LA, MA, MD, ME, MN, MO, MS, NC, NE, NJ, NM, NV, NY, OH, OR, PA, TN, VA, WA, and WI

Full list of schools/companies:
o ACT, ABC Training Center of Maryland, TCI – American Career Institute, The Career Institute of American International College, and Clark University Computer Career Institute
o Alta College -Westwood College and Redstone College
o Apollo Group – University of Phoenix
o ATI Enterprises – ATI Career Training Center
o Bridgepoint Education – Ashford University
o Career Education Corporation – Le Cordon Bleu, Sanford Brown, American InterContinental University, Brooks Institute, Colorado Technical University, Briarcliffe College, Harrington College of Design, International Academy of Design & Technology, and Missouri College
o Center for Excellence in Higher Education – College America, Independence University, Stevens-Henager College, and California College San Diego
o Corinthian Colleges – Bryman Institute, Everest Institute, Everest College, Heald College, and WyoTech
o DeVry University – DeVry University, Ross University, Keller Graduate School of Management, and Carrington College
o Education Corporation of America (Willis Stein & Partners III, L.P.) o Education Management Corporation – Virginia College and Brightwood College
o Globe/MN School of Business – Art Institute, Argosy University, Brown Mackie, and South University
o Graham Holdings – Kaplan University, Kaplan Career Institute, Kaplan College, and Mount Washington College
o ITT Technical Institute – ITT Technical Institute
o Lincoln Tech – Lincoln Technical Institute
o B&H Education – Marinello School of Beauty
o Minnesota School of Business – Minnesota School of Business and Globe University
Premier Education Group – Salter College, Branford Hall, Hallmark Institute of Photography, Harris School of Business, American College of Medical Careers
